Cost of coverage will vary. Before buying a residential service contract the buyer should read the contract and consider comparing it with the extent of coverage and costs from several other residential service companies. You may obtain a list of the residential service companies licensed in Texas at http //www. trec*texas. gov* YOU MAY CHOOSE ANY COMPANY. THE PURCHASE OF A RESIDENTIAL SERVICE CONTRACT IS OPTIONAL* The TREC promulgated residential contract forms contain a paragraph in which the...
